Then, extract time from the timestamp. Import and export x <- as.Date("2016-01-01") format(x, "%Y %b %a %d") [1] "2016 Jan Fri 01" There is a separation of concerns here. in R Extract date Date/time classes. Abstract. A guidance of R. Continue Reading. MiLB Run-Expectancy Matrix. I converted Minor League play-by Time Series 02: Dealing With Dates & Times in R medicare part d premium 2022 69=3. We can also use functions from the lubridate package to quickly extract the month from a date: All code available on this jupyter notebook. I teach R to a lot of scientists, those that are new to science (i.e. This data set contains information on 325,819 flights departing near New York City in 2013. Re: SAS Extracting month and year from a Date column with format MMDDYY10. I have a date (formatted as dd-mmm-yy) in cell P1 - eg 31-Jul-19 I want to R This is the class to use if you have only dates, but no times, in your data. This tutorial explores working with date and time field in R. We will overview the differences between as.Date, POSIXct and POSIXlt as used to convert a date / time field in character (string) format to a date-time format that is recognized by R. This conversion supports efficient plotting, subsetting and analysis of time series data. Take the first date in the text file from OP, "18/01/1979". We can also use functions from the lubridate package to quickly extract the month from a date: R Working with dates A key advantage of lubridate is that it automatically recognises the common separators used when recording dates (-, /, ., and ""). This is clearly dmy. A guidance of R. Continue Reading. r Re: SAS Extracting month and year from a Date column with format MMDDYY10. students) as well as more established scientists, new to R. I find that after all their struggles of dealing with dates, or remembering where to put the comma, theyre so grateful to actual have an analysis, that they often forget or arent aware of the next steps. Spark compare two dataframes for differences Examples on how to use common date/datetime-related function on Spark SQL. Extract Date, Month & Year from Due Date. Below, you extract just the date from the date field using the month() function. The data class of our data object is the Date class. 4+1=5. Download. Date We are going to extract only time and for that create a variable and assign a timestamp to it. R Cookbook. For stuff related to date arithmetic, see Spark SQL date/time Arithmetic examples: Adding, Subtracting, etc. Lets use the nycflights13 data to predict whether a plane arrives more than 30 minutes late. A Comprehensive Introduction to Handling Date GitHub Und online calculus - noma.terradaamare.it If you already have your date information stored in R as date types, then you need not change anything internally to extract I have data in terms of a date (YYYY-MM-DD) and am trying to get in terms of just the month and year, such as: MM-YYYY or YYYY-MM. Species list: long to wide based on date and temperature average in R I have a list of species with details on temperature and other variables that need to be in a wide format to compute analysis. In this tutorial, we will learn to handle date & time in R. We will start off by learning how to get current date & time before moving on to understand how R handles date/time internally and the different classes such as Date & POSIXct/lt.We will spend some time exploring time zones, daylight savings and ISO 8001 standard for representing date/time. Examples on how to use common date/datetime-related function on Spark SQL. Related Papers. Related Papers. This way you can use date (and time) functions on them, rather than trying to use very troublesome workarounds. If dates are in 'dmy' and 'ymd' format, month guesses right. Download Free PDF. Summarize Time Series Data by Month For each subject I want to select the row which have the maximum value of 'pt'. If your data is not having this class you should convert it to the Date class using the as.Date function first. You are just using month as an example. This is the class to use if you have only dates, but no times, in your data. As pointed out, the lubridate package has nice extraction functions. Method 2: Extract Month from Date Using Lubridate. The R syntax below explains how to extract time metrics from a character string using the lubridate package. Download. Working with dates As pointed out, the lubridate package has nice extraction functions. For stuff related to date arithmetic, see Spark SQL date/time Arithmetic examples: Adding, Subtracting, etc. Chuchu Wang. RRRR120dirty data clean data For some projects, I have found that piecing dates out from the start is helpful: create year, month, day (of month) and day (of week) variables to start with. How to input missing date rows in Re: SAS Extracting month and year from a Date column with format MMDDYY10. Method 2: Extract Month from Date Using Lubridate. I would like to change this so that the code doesn't repeat itself, I tried to use a recative function but it doesn't work.. My code below: How to input missing date rows in Three date/time classes are built-in in R, Date, POSIXct, and POSIXlt. This tutorial explores working with date and time field in R. We will overview the differences between as.Date, POSIXct and POSIXlt as used to convert a date / time field in character (string) format to a date-time format that is recognized by R. This conversion supports efficient plotting, subsetting and analysis of time series data. How to Cite R and R Packages Example 1: Add or Subtract Months from a Date Object. r Get Started - Preprocess your data with recipes - tidymodels For these functions, the dashes, spaces, or slashes do not matter, only the order of the numbers. For each subject I want to select the row which have the maximum value of 'pt'. To obtain this data, I used the lubridate package to compile every game id for a given day. R in Action. lubridate The previous output of the RStudio console shows that our example data object contains a single character string showing a date and a time. How to input missing date rows in How to Cite R and R Packages tsibble IMPORTANT: this will only work on data where youve already converted the date into a date class that R can read as a date. Example 1: Add or Subtract Months from a Date Object. You can summarize by the year month by using a format in a proc. Date Und online calculus - noma.terradaamare.it We will initially use functions from base R and later on explore those from lubridate which will give us an opportunity to compare and contrast. R Abstract. Year then Month then Day) and the years are 4-digits, you can use lubridates flexible conversion functions (ymd(), dmy(), or mdy()) to convert them to dates. I used an example from the official documentation of selectizeGroup-module I just replaced the data with my own. M A N N I N G. sandeep dpu. GitHub Using Dates and Times in R If dates are in 'dmy' and 'ymd' format, month guesses right. Google Earth Engine for R. Contribute to r-spatial/rgee development by creating an account on GitHub. The data class of our data object is the Date class. The R syntax below explains how to extract time metrics from a character string using the lubridate package. RRRR120dirty data clean data Alternatively, open an interactive version of this article in your browser: Test Drive on RStudio Cloud The New York City flight data . If you already have your date information stored in R as date types, then you need not change anything internally to extract The two matrices must be the same size, i.e. Extract precipitation values. students) as well as more established scientists, new to R. I find that after all their struggles of dealing with dates, or remembering where to put the comma, theyre so grateful to actual have an analysis, that they often forget or arent aware of the next steps. I used an example from the official documentation of selectizeGroup-module I just replaced the data with my own. Example 1 shows how to add or subtract months from our Date object. Below this is the key structure, which informs us that there are 14 separate time series in the tsibble.A preview of the first 10 observations is also shown, in which we can see a missing value occurs I would like to change this so that the code doesn't repeat itself, I tried to use a recative function but it doesn't work.. My code below: All code available on this jupyter notebook. x <- as.Date("2016-01-01") format(x, "%Y %b %a %d") [1] "2016 Jan Fri 01" There is a separation of concerns here. SELECT * FROM EXTRACT(WEEK from current_date()) MS SQL SELECT DATEPART( wk, GETDATE() ) R lubridate::week() Ruby week_number = Time.now.strftime("%U") Replace Time.now with Time.local(year,month,day) for other dates. Beyound this, you can use the same approach, with lubridate, to find year min/max too, for example. You don't need to create a new variable depending on what you need. The two matrices must be the same size, i.e. Both base R and the lubridate package offer functions to parse date and time and we will explore a few of them in this section. Extract Month To add two matrices : add the numbers in the matching positions: These are the calculations: 3+4=7. As a result, you only need to focus on specifying the order of the date elements to A key advantage of lubridate is that it automatically recognises the common separators used when recording dates (-, /, ., and ""). Extract Date, Month & Year from Due Date. Temporal Install and load tidyverse and sf R packages, % > % # Select time_start column lubridate:: month() % > % # Get the month component of the datetime ' [' (month.abb, . Summarize Time Series Data by Month In a dataset with multiple observations for each subject. Extract Month from Date in R Date medicare part d premium 2022 A side-note: it seems that month tries to coerce to as.POSIXlt and makes some guesses about the format. 1. to Extract Time from Datetime in R For these functions, the dashes, spaces, or slashes do not matter, only the order of the numbers. IMPORTANT: this will only work on data where youve already converted the date into a date class that R can read as a date. create a date: dt1 <- as.Date("2012-07-22") dt1 ## [1] "2012-07-22" non-standard formats must be specified: Since dates correspond to a numeric value and a starting date, you indeed need the day. I teach R to a lot of scientists, those that are new to science (i.e. A Comprehensive Introduction to Handling Date Spark compare two dataframes for differences If your data is not having this class you should convert it to the Date class using the as.Date function first. MiLB Run-Expectancy Matrix. I converted Minor League play-by value I use the same data transformations in renderplotly and renderDataTable as indicated in the example. r Date r To obtain this data, I used the lubridate package to compile every game id for a given day. We can do this by using as.POSIXct() function. R in Action The original R script can be found as a gist here. R Extract Note: You can also use %B to extract the month as a string name (January) instead of a numeric value (01). We will look at all the weird Extract Month from Date in R the rows must match in size, and the columns must match in size. Date. The original R script can be found as a gist here. Use to_date(Column) from org.apache.spark.sql.functions. Download Free PDF View PDF. Install and load tidyverse and sf R packages, % > % # Select time_start column lubridate:: month() % > % # Get the month component of the datetime ' [' (month.abb, . R The summary above shows that this is a tsibble object, which contains 312 rows and 4 columns. We are going to extract only time and for that create a variable and assign a timestamp to it. For some projects, I have found that piecing dates out from the start is helpful: create year, month, day (of month) and day (of week) variables to start with. In this tutorial, we will learn to handle date & time in R. We will start off by learning how to get current date & time before moving on to understand how R handles date/time internally and the different classes such as Date & POSIXct/lt.We will spend some time exploring time zones, daylight savings and ISO 8001 standard for representing date/time. The previous output of the RStudio console shows that our example data object contains a single character string showing a date and a time. 8+0=8. Using Dates and Times in R If your data is not having this class you should convert it to the Date class using the as.Date function first. Learning Objectives After Assuming the dates are written in generally the same date format (e.g. If you already have your date information stored in R as date types, then you need not change anything internally to extract All code available on this jupyter notebook. Spark compare two dataframes for differences R 69=3. You are just using month as an example. The summary above shows that this is a tsibble object, which contains 312 rows and 4 columns. Example: a matrix with 3 rows and 5 columns can be added to another matrix of 3 rows and 5 columns. We will look at all the weird Example 1 shows how to add or subtract months from our Date object. Note: You can also use %B to extract the month as a string name (January) instead of a numeric value (01). It is important to note that levels_id designates the given level of the play-by-play data. I used an example from the official documentation of selectizeGroup-module I just replaced the data with my own. You use the lubridate package to quickly extract the month from an existing date formatted field. 4+1=5. in R @Hunaidkhan but that will vary from month to month right..i am running the daily automated reports so dates want to be compare the exact last month dates sai saran Nov 21, 2018 at 6:35 R Cookbook. I have data in terms of a date (YYYY-MM-DD) and am trying to get in terms of just the month and year, such as: MM-YYYY or YYYY-MM. We use the lubridate package to do this. Example 1: Add or Subtract Months from a Date Object. Example 1: Extracting Hour, Minute & Seconds from Date & Time Object Using lubridate Package. As a result, you only need to focus on specifying the order of the date elements to Year:month:day comes under date; Hours:Minute:Seconds comes under time; Method 1: Using format() function. Alongside this, [4Y] informs us that the interval of these observations is every four years. Beyound this, you can use the same approach, with lubridate, to find year min/max too, for example. tsibble Alternatively, open an interactive version of this article in your browser: Test Drive on RStudio Cloud The New York City flight data . We will initially use functions from base R and later on explore those from lubridate which will give us an opportunity to compare and contrast. You are just using month as an example. 8+0=8. Below this is the key structure, which informs us that there are 14 separate time series in the tsibble.A preview of the first 10 observations is also shown, in which we can see a missing value occurs Download. x <- as.Date("2016-01-01") format(x, "%Y %b %a %d") [1] "2016 Jan Fri 01" There is a separation of concerns here. lubridate I have data in terms of a date (YYYY-MM-DD) and am trying to get in terms of just the month and year, such as: MM-YYYY or YYYY-MM. The original R script can be found as a gist here. Import and export The lubridate::ymd() function means "year-month-day". r Extract Month As pointed out, the lubridate package has nice extraction functions. It is important to note that levels_id designates the given level of the play-by-play data. R IMPORTANT: this will only work on data where youve already converted the date into a date class that R can read as a date. Alongside this, [4Y] informs us that the interval of these observations is every four years. Alternatively, open an interactive version of this article in your browser: Test Drive on RStudio Cloud The New York City flight data . Extract Month Lets use the nycflights13 data to predict whether a plane arrives more than 30 minutes late. Date. Year then Month then Day) and the years are 4-digits, you can use lubridates flexible conversion functions (ymd(), dmy(), or mdy()) to convert them to dates. Beyound this, you can use the same approach, with lubridate, to find year min/max too, for example. The summary above shows that this is a tsibble object, which contains 312 rows and 4 columns. lubridate in R It is important to note that levels_id designates the given level of the play-by-play data. Summarize Time Series Data by Month R SELECT * FROM EXTRACT(WEEK from current_date()) MS SQL SELECT DATEPART( wk, GETDATE() ) R lubridate::week() Ruby week_number = Time.now.strftime("%U") Replace Time.now with Time.local(year,month,day) for other dates. ie summarize the average open price by month in the STOCKS data set. The data class of our data object is the Date class. medicare part d premium 2022 Extract minimum and maximum date using dplyr. For these functions, the dashes, spaces, or slashes do not matter, only the order of the numbers. RRRR120dirty data clean data I have tried a number of methods to no avail. We use the lubridate package to do this. Extract Date, Month & Year from Due Date. Below this is the key structure, which informs us that there are 14 separate time series in the tsibble.A preview of the first 10 observations is also shown, in which we can see a missing value occurs This tutorial explores working with date and time field in R. We will overview the differences between as.Date, POSIXct and POSIXlt as used to convert a date / time field in character (string) format to a date-time format that is recognized by R. This conversion supports efficient plotting, subsetting and analysis of time series data. Abstract. Use to_date(Column) from org.apache.spark.sql.functions. Google Earth Engine for R. Contribute to r-spatial/rgee development by creating an account on GitHub. This is clearly dmy. Chuchu Wang. You use the lubridate package to quickly extract the month from an existing date formatted field. A key advantage of lubridate is that it automatically recognises the common separators used when recording dates (-, /, ., and ""). Method 2: Extract Month from Date Using Lubridate. MiLB Run-Expectancy Matrix. I converted Minor League play-by What's the Current Week Number? @Hunaidkhan but that will vary from month to month right..i am running the daily automated reports so dates want to be compare the exact last month dates sai saran Nov 21, 2018 at 6:35 We can also use functions from the lubridate package to quickly extract the month from a date: Lets use the nycflights13 data to predict whether a plane arrives more than 30 minutes late. I have tried a number of methods to no avail. Date Time Series 02: Dealing With Dates & Times in R Year then Month then Day) and the years are 4-digits, you can use lubridates flexible conversion functions (ymd(), dmy(), or mdy()) to convert them to dates. 1. Excel dates often import into R as these numeric values instead of as characters. Working with dates Date/time classes. Download Free PDF View PDF. This data set contains information on 325,819 flights departing near New York City in 2013. @Hunaidkhan but that will vary from month to month right..i am running the daily automated reports so dates want to be compare the exact last month dates sai saran Nov 21, 2018 at 6:35 To add two matrices : add the numbers in the matching positions: These are the calculations: 3+4=7. to Extract Time from Datetime in R Extract precipitation values. ie summarize the average open price by month in the STOCKS data set. Then, extract time from the timestamp. R in Action the rows must match in size, and the columns must match in size. from Date Temporal create a date: dt1 <- as.Date("2012-07-22") dt1 ## [1] "2012-07-22" non-standard formats must be specified: We will look at all the weird Excel dates often import into R as these numeric values instead of as characters. r 1. Download Free PDF. Example 1 shows how to add or subtract months from our Date object. For stuff related to date arithmetic, see Spark SQL date/time Arithmetic examples: Adding, Subtracting, etc. to Extract Time from Datetime in R Three date/time classes are built-in in R, Date, POSIXct, and POSIXlt.